As a result of our strong focus on alliances, we have received $950+ million to date1

and are eligible to receive $5.6+ billion total payments in the future2

  1. Includes upfront and milestone payments, royalties and R&D funding received from active, inactive and completed partnerships from 2005 to 2022.
  2. Includes development and commercial milestone payments from active partnerships as of 1 January 2023. Excludes royalties and R&D funding.
